Q: What are the wagering requirements?
A: This is the kicker. The winnings from the woospin casino 190 free spins exclusive code come with a 35x wagering requirement. That means if you win $50 from the spins, you need to bet $1,750 before you can cash out. It’s high, but not insane. Most casinos do 40x or 50x. So 35x is actually decent.

Terms and Conditions: The Boring but Necessary Bit
Alright, let’s talk turkey. You need to read the fine print for the woospin casino 190 free spins exclusive code. I know, I know. No one reads T&Cs. But you have to for this one.
| Term | Details |
|---|---|
| Minimum Deposit | $20 AUD |
| Wagering Requirement | 35x on winnings from free spins |
| Max Cashout from Spins | $150 AUD (or equivalent in crypto) |
| Game Contribution | Pokies contribute 100%. Table games contribute 10% or less. |
| Time Limit | 7 days to meet wagering |
| Eligibility | New players only. 18+. |
| Code Validity | Fresh for Summer 2026 (expires 31 August 2026) |
See that “Max Cashout from Spins” line? That’s important. Even if you win $500 from the free spins, you can only withdraw $150. The rest gets voided. That’s a bit stingy, but it’s common for no-deposit-style bonuses. The 190 free spins exclusive code is essentially a “no deposit bonus” disguised as a deposit bonus. You still get the spins, but the max win cap protects the casino. Fair enough.
